- Severe Weather Statement for Frederick County, Virginia
- Severe Weather Statement issued September 01 at 4:28PM EDT until September 01 at 5:15PM EDT by NWS
- Effective: Saturday, September 1, 2018 at 4:08 p.m.
- Expires: Saturday, September 1, 2018 at 4:15 p.m.
...A SEVERE THUNDERSTORM WARNING REMAINS IN EFFECT UNTIL 515 PM EDT
FOR SOUTHEASTERN FREDERICK AND CENTRAL CLARKE COUNTIES IN
NORTHWESTERN VIRGINIA...SOUTHWESTERN JEFFERSON AND SOUTH CENTRAL
BERKELEY COUNTIES IN THE PANHANDLE OF WEST VIRGINIA AND THE CITY OF
WINCHESTER...
At 428 PM EDT, a severe thunderstorm was located over Winchester,
moving east at 15 mph.
HAZARD...60 mph wind gusts.
SOURCE...Radar indicated.
IMPACT...Damaging winds will cause some trees and large branches to
fall. This could injure those outdoors, as well as damage
homes and vehicles. Roadways may become blocked by downed
trees. Localized power outages are possible. Unsecured
light objects may become projectiles.
